As an IP Analyst at Arctic Invent, a leading intellectual property firm based in Noida, you will be responsible for the following key responsibilities: - Prepare, review, and file statutory forms required under the Indian Patents Act (e.g., Form 1, 2, 3, 5, 18, 26, etc.). - Coordinate the end-to-end filing process for Indian patent applications - provisional, complete specifications, PCT national phase, and convention applications. - Track and respond to First Examination Reports (FERs) and IPO notices within stipulated timelines. - Maintain accurate IP records and track deadlines using internal IP management systems or docketing tools. - Liaise with inventors, R&D teams, and external patent agents/attorneys for collecting necessary documentation and declarations. - Conduct basic IP due diligence and assist with the formalities check of applications submitted. Qualifications required for the role include: - A Bachelor's degree in science/engineering or law. (Preferred: B.Tech, B.Sc., or LLB) - 1-2 years of hands-on experience with Indian patent filing processes. - Familiarity with all major Indian Patent Office forms and formalities. - Proficiency in preparing and filing Forms 1, 2, 3, 5, 18, 26, and others. - Strong understanding of the Indian patent system, timelines, and legal requirements. - Good communication skills for working with inventors. - Proficiency in using IP databases (InPASS, WIPO, etc.) and MS Office tools. - Strong attention to detail and ability to handle multiple filings simultaneously.
